  • Wireless LAN system is evolving toward high-speed data transmission and more accurate channel estimation is necessarily required to improve communication performance. The PLCP preamble field in IEEE 802.11 based wireless MODEM consists of ten short symbols and two long symbols and is used for synchronization and channel estimation. The existing least square (LS) channel estimation is based on only two long training symbols. After estimating channel response separately by using each long training symbol, the final channel estimation is obtained by the average of each estimation. In this paper, a new channel estimation algorithm is presented to improve the performance of the existing LS channel estimation algorithm. From the fact that the short training symbol consists of 12 non-zero subcarriers, it gives us a clue of being able to additionally estimate at least one fourth of channel coefficients. The new LS algorithm performs channel estimation based on both two long training symbols and a short training symbol. The proposed LS algorithm shows a little bit performance improvement over the existing LS estimation and it will be able to be applied to the IEEE 802.11p WAVE system.

  • Reverberation time (T60) is a typical acoustic parameter that provides information about reverberation. Since the impacts of reverberation vary depending on the frequency bands even in the same space, frequency-dependent (FD) T60, which offers detailed insights into the acoustic environments, can be useful. However, most conventional blind T60 estimation methods, which estimate the T60 from speech signals, focus on fullband T60 estimation, and a few blind FDT60 estimation methods commonly show poor performance in the low-frequency bands. This paper introduces a modified approach based on Attentive pooling based Weighted Sum of Spectral Decay Rates (AWSSDR), previously proposed for blind T60 estimation, by extending its target from fullband T60 to FDT60. The experimental results show that the proposed method outperforms conventional blind FDT60 estimation methods on the acoustic characterization of environments (ACE) challenge evaluation dataset. Notably, it consistently exhibits excellent estimation performance in all frequency bands. This demonstrates that the mechanism of the AWSSDR method is valuable for blind FDT60 estimation because it reflects the FD variations in the impact of reverberation, aggregating information about FDT60 from the speech signal by processing the spectral decay rates associated with the physical properties of reverberation in each frequency band.

  • The signal model and weighted-average based estimation techniques are proposed to estimate the angle-of-arrival (AOA) parameters of multiple clusters for a low data rate ultrawide band (LR-UWB) based wireless positioning system. It is observed that the weighted-average based AOA estimation technique gives an optimal AOA estimate under few clusters condition, and the average based AOA estimation technique gives a correct AOA estimate under many clusters condition through computer simulation. Also, we can observe that the variance estimation error decreases as SNR increases, and the proposed techniques are superior to the conventional technique from the viewpoint of performance.

  • Although linear channel estimation for the frequency selective fading channel has been widely deployed, its accuracy depends on the number of pilots to probe the channel. Thus, it is unavoidable to employ large number of pilots to enhance the channel estimation performance, which essentially leads to the degradation of the transmission efficiency. It even does not utilize the sparseness of the multipath channel. In this paper a sparse channel estimation scheme based on the matching pursuit algorithm and a pilot assignment method, which minimizes the coherence, are proposed. The simulation results reveal that the proposed algorithm shows superior channel estimation performance with fewer pilots to the LS based ones.

  • In this paper, carrier frequency offset and 2-D AoA (Angle-of-Arrival) estimation methods are proposed for an OFDM-based MRS (Mobile Relay Station) with UCA (Uniform Circular Array). The proposed methods are performed by using the preamble symbol in downlink and can improve the performance of CFO estimation significantly, compared with the conventional method. The proposed methods can be divided into two methods (method 1 and method 2) depending on the order of the AoA estimation and CFO estimation. It is shown by computer simulation under Mobile WiMAX environments that the proposed methods can estimate the CFOs and AoAs of adjacent BSs effectively.

  • The prediction of ozone formation was studied using the neural network and the stochastic method. Parameter estimation method and artificial neural network(ANN) method were employed in the stochastic scheme. In the parameter estimation method, extended least squares(ELS) method and recursive maximum likelihood(RML) were used to achieve the real time parameter estimation. Autoregressive moving average model with external input(ARMAX) was used as the ozone formation model for the parameter estimation method. ANN with 3 layers was also tested to predict the ozone formation. To demonstrate the performance of the ozone formation prediction schemes used in this work, the prediction results of ozone formation were compared with the real data. From the comparison it was found that the prediction schemes based on the parameter estimation method and ANN method show an acceptable accuracy with limited prediction horizon.

  • In this paper, we analyze the effects of estimation error in the active cancellation signal, which is intended to counter the pulsed-CW signal of a hostile radar. We also examine the effects of estimation error in maximum-likelihood estimation (MLE) and quadratic interpolation scheme from a radar signal active cancellation viewpoint. Then, we modify the correlation-based error compensation scheme which mitigates the estimation error of MLE to improve the performance of the active cancellation signal. Finally, we present simulation results to show that the correlation-based scheme has better performance than the other in terms of radar signal active cancellation.

  • In an ultrawide band (UWB) indoor wireless localization, time of arrival (TOA) parameter estimation techniques have some difficulties in acquiring a reasonable TOA estimate because of the clustered multipath components overlapping or random time intervals mainly due to non line-of-sight (NLOS) environment. In order to solve that problem and achieve an excellent UWB indoor wireless localization, we propose a UWB signal model and a robust TOA parameter estimation technique that has little effect on the clustered problems unlike the conventional technique. Through simulation studies, the validity of the proposed model and the TOA estimation technique are examined. The performance of estimation error is also analyzed.

  • Accurate estimation of time-selective fading channel is a difficult problem in OFDM(Orthogonal Frequency Division Multiplexing) system. There are many channel estimation algorithms that are very weak in noisy channel. For solving this problem, we use EM (Expectation-Maximization) algorithm for iterative optimization of the data. We propose an EM-LPC algorithm to estimate the time-selective fading. The proposed algorithm improves of the BER performance compared to EM based channel estimation algorithm and reduces the iteration number of the EM loop. We simulated the uncoded system. If coded system use the EM-LPC algorithm, the performance are enhanced because of the coding gain. The EM-LPC algorithm is able to apply to another communication system, not only OFDM systems. The image processing of the medical instruments that the demand of accurate estimation can also use the proposed algorithm.

  • In multicarrier code-division multiple access (MC-CDMA) systems, conventional blind channel estimation schemes require the inverse matrix calculation or eigenvalue decomposition of the received signal covariance matrix. Therefore, computational complexity of the conventional schemes is too high and they cannot be employed in downlink systems. In this paper, we propose a simple blind channel estimation scheme with very low computational complexity. Simulation results show that the proposed scheme has better channel estimation and bit error rate (BER) performance than the conventional schemes.
